Mob-based Overview (web & app)

The mob-based method is one of the ways that StockMate calculates livestock inventory and movement of animals.

Choosing Between Individual Animal and Mob-based Systems provides a detailed description of the two methods available in StockMate for recording animal movements and livestock inventory to enable a user to select the most appropriate method. The selection of the method depends on whether the individual animal EID data is available.

In order to use the mob-based function in StockMate the Tenant Settings will need to be configured. Refer to Enable Mob-based Tenant Setting (web) for further details.

Sessions are used throughout StockMate to record movements, handling, arrivals, exists and deaths. Mob-based Sessions can be setup on the web or on the app. Refer to Mob-based Sessions (web) and Mob-based Sessions (app) for instructions on setting up Sessions in StockMate.

The following reports can be generated based on the mob-based recording of animal movements:
  1. Movement Summary Report - Provides an overview of arrivals, transfers, exits and dead numbers for a given date range.
  2. Movement Detail Report - View the detail of sessions that occurred during the specified date range.
  3. Paddock Disposition Report - Gives a Paddock break down of head numbers and weights by Class at a given date.
  4. Livestock on Hand Report (web) - Displays information for Active head numbers at a give point in time.
  5. Livestock on Hand Report (app) - Summary of current Livestock numbers per Property and Paddock, with the ability to drill down to mob detail.
